lugareño

local

noun adjective loo-gah-REH-nyoh Rare

Also means

villager

Usage Note

Lugareño refers to someone who is from a particular small town or village, carrying a sense of local identity or rural roots. As an adjective it means 'local' or 'of the village': costumbres lugareñas (local customs). The feminine form is lugareña.

Examples

"Los lugareños celebran la fiesta cada año."

Natural Translation

The locals celebrate the festival every year.
